Factors to Consider When Buying Organic Coffee Beans

When purchasing organic coffee beans, several elements should be taken into account to guarantee you make an educated choice:

1. Accreditation

Look for accreditations such as GBPA Organic or Fair Trade. These labels ensure that the beans fulfill specific organic farming requirements and ethical practices.

2. Roast Type

Coffee beans come in numerous roast types, including light, medium, and dark. Pick according to your taste choice:

  • Light Roast: Retains many of the bean's original tastes.
  • Medium Roast: Balances acidity and body, often chosen for daily drinking.
  • Dark Roast: Stronger flavor, generally has a bold and rich taste.

3. Flavor Profile

Various origins have unique flavor notes. Research study the flavor profiles of different origins (e.g., Colombian, Ethiopian, Sumatra) and decide based on what appeals to you.

4. Whole Bean vs Ground

Whole beans tend to retain their freshness longer than pre-ground coffee. If you own a grinder, buying whole beans is frequently advised for the very best flavor.

5. Product packaging

Take notice of how the coffee is packaged. Look for packaging that secures against light, air, and moisture. Vacuum-sealed bags are more suitable for preserving freshness.

6. Price

Quality organic coffee can differ considerably in price. While it's important to stay within your budget plan, don't hesitate to invest a little more for higher quality.

3. Is organic coffee more pricey?

Normally, organic coffee can be more pricey due to the labor-intensive practices involved in organic farming. However, costs do vary; it's suggested to shop around and compare.

4. Can I use organic coffee beans in my espresso device?

Yes, organic coffee beans can be utilized in espresso makers. It's essential to pick your roast type based on your favored developing technique.

5. Is all organic coffee fair trade?

Not all organic coffee is fair trade, and these two certifications have various criteria. Always inspect the packaging if fair trade practices are a concern for you.
